I lost 20.00 at Mohegan Sun Casino in CT today, and on the way out, checked out "America's Memories" a store there, that mainly sells autographs. According to them,everything is guaranteed by Forensic examiners, and they only sell stuff from trained document examiners, not self taught. Wt heck?

Anyways, they had everyone from Mussolini, Beatles, Sinatra, Lucy, etc etc. Well, lots of sports, and in their glass case, signed balls. There were TWO Cobbs, one on a strange black laced ball, and a Ruth Gehrig signed on some "offical League". That ball was a cool 32,999 ..haha.

A lot of the stuff looked like it was signed yesterday..haha. Plus, one definitely Bad Maris I saw.

Next time, Im gonna ask them, "who is the document examiners" that guarantee your stuff? haha. So, you overpay, and maybe get forgeries..oh brother....
